After the final of the second division league, Gasogi United and Heroes FC were promoted to the Azam Rwanda Premier League.
Marcel Lomami’s Gasogi set the final date with Heroes after seeing Sorwathe 2-1 over her semi-final tie’s two legs. In the final match on Wednesday, the two sides played a 1-all draw, Gasogi advanced courtesy of their first-leg victory last week.
Finally, on Wednesday, misfiring Sorwathe have themselves to blame after squandering several chances – including a missed penalty by Barak Irakiza in the 57th minute – that might have earned them a historic ticket to the topflight league.
Striker Yves Habimana had set Gasogi ahead on the half-hour mark, and Télesphore Nshimiyimana did not equalize until the 64th minute.
Heroes also landed their promotion to first division football next season in another exciting semi-final after their 3-1 defeat in the return leg to Etoile de l’Est. Last week, Heroes won the first leg 2-0.
The final battle is planned for Saturday, July 27, at Kigali Stadium between the two newly promoted sides.
Heroes and Gasogi will replace Kirehe and Amagaju who at the end of last month’s 2018/2019 season were relegated from the topflight league.
The kick-off of the 2019/2020 Azam Rwanda Premier League comes up on September 13.
